在Python中,我们可以使用列表的各种方法来查找数字并连接数字之间的所有项。下面是一个示例代码:
def find_and_connect_numbers(num_list):
result = []
for num in num_list:
if isinstance(num, int):
result.append(num)
connected = ''.join(map(str, result))
return connected
numbers = [1, 2, 3, 'a', 4, 5, 'b', 6, 7]
connected_numbers = find_and_connect_numbers(numbers)
print(connected_numbers)
在这个示例中,我们定义了一个名为find_and_connect_numbers
的函数,它接受一个包含数字的列表num_list
作为参数。函数内部通过遍历列表并检查每个元素是否为整数,将整数添加到一个新的列表result
中。然后,使用''.join(map(str, result))
将result
列表中的所有整数连接起来,得到一个字符串表示连接的数字。
在上面的示例中,原始列表是[1, 2, 3, 'a', 4, 5, 'b', 6, 7]
,经过处理后连接的数字为1234567
。
请注意,这个答案是基于给定的问答内容而给出的,如果需要解决更具体的问题,可能需要更详细的上下文和相关信息。
领取专属 10元无门槛券
手把手带您无忧上云